The Evolution of High-End Automotive Security

Gone are the days when a basic metal key might open a car door and start the ignition. Modern high-end cars use advanced anti-theft architectures, involving encrypted transponders, rolling codes, and biometric confirmation.

When a key is manufactured or programmed for a luxury vehicle, it must interact flawlessly with multiple onboard computers-- consisting of the body control module (BCM), the engine control system (ECU), and the immobilizer. A mistake throughout this procedure can brick the lorry's computer systems, resulting in thousands of dollars in car dealership repair work.

Common Challenges Faced by Luxury Car Owners

Luxury car owners normally experience a particular set of security and key-related issues due to the dependence on keyless entry and push-to-start ignitions.

1. Key Fob Battery and Signal Failure

Numerous high-end owners https://www.g28carkeys.co.uk/ experience "smart key" failures where the vehicle fails to acknowledge the fob. This can be triggered by a dead CR2032 battery, radio frequency interference, or internal circuit board damage.

2. Lost or Stolen Keys with Immobile Vehicles

If all secrets are lost, a basic vehicle can often be jump-started or hot-wired to move. Luxury lorries, nevertheless, are dead-bolted by their immobilizer systems. Without a correctly coded transponder, the steering column remains locked, and the fuel system handicapped.

3. Laser-Cut and Tibbe High-Security Locks

High-end European and British automobiles often utilize laser-cut internal groove keys or Tibbe key systems. These can not be duplicated at a local hardware shop; they require high-precision computer-numeric-control (CNC) cutting makers to duplicate the precise depths and angles.

What to Expect from a Professional Luxury Car Locksmith

When working with a specialist to work on a six-figure car, automobile owners must expect a level of service that matches the vehicle itself.

  • Non-Destructive Entry Techniques: Luxury automobile door panels, window seals, and paint are pricey to fix. A professional uses specialized long-reach tools, pneumatic wedges, or direct lock-picking techniques to open doors without leaving a scratch.
  • On-Site Key Generation and Programming: Instead of pulling the lorry to a dealer-- which can take days or weeks-- a specialized mobile locksmith shows up with the software application needed to cut and set secrets on the area.
  • EEPROM and ECU Flashing: In worst-case situations where all keys are lost and the computer system will decline a basic OBD2 programs command, a knowledgeable specialist can access the EEPROM chip directly, checking out the information to code a brand-new key.

Vital Tips for Preventing Luxury Key Emergencies

Avoiding a lockout is constantly more affordable than responding to one. High-end car owners can follow these finest practices to reduce danger:

  • Keep a Spare Key Securely Stored: Never store your spare key inside the car or in a magnetic hide-a-key box beneath it. Burglars understand where to look, and insurance coverage claims can be made complex if a clever key was left inside.
  • Change Fob Batteries Proactively: Most luxury lorries will display a "Key Battery Low" cautioning on the dashboard. Do not neglect this; change the battery immediately.
  • Avoid Cheap Online Knock-Off Fobs: Buying a cheap key fob online may appear like a bargain, but cheap transponder chips frequently stop working to configure properly or lose synchronization with the car's computer soon after coding. Always opt for OEM parts.
  • Confirm Locksmith Credentials: Before letting anyone work on your automobile, ask if they carry specialized garage-keepers insurance coverage and if they have experience with your particular make and model.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Is it less expensive to utilize a locksmith or a car dealership for a lost luxury car key?

A: In almost all cases, an independent high-end car locksmith is more budget-friendly and considerably faster than a dealership. Dealerships frequently require you to tow the car to their service center, charge high per hour labor rates, and may have purchasing delays for specialized keys.

Q: Can a locksmith program a wise key if I have no working keys left?

A: Yes. Expert luxury locksmith professionals have innovative diagnostic software application and EEPROM tools that enable them to wipe lost secrets from the vehicle's computer and program new ones from scratch, even in a "all keys lost" circumstance.

Q: Will utilizing an aftermarket locksmith void my high-end car's guarantee?

A: No. Under the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act, using an independent service supplier or aftermarket parts (provided they meet OEM requirements) does not void your automobile's factory warranty, supplied the work is done properly without causing damage.

Q: How long does it take to make a replacement key for a high-end European car?

A: Depending on the make and design, an experienced locksmith can normally cut and program a new key on-site within 45 to 90 minutes.
